[Loop News] Saint Lucia Vieux Fort Horror: Scene of three fatal shootings

The crime scene at Bruceville

There was much wailing in Vieux-Fort, Saint Lucia yesterday afternoon after three residents of Bruceville were shot dead in separate incidents.

The victims, two males and one female, had their lives snuffed out in full view of the public.

The first incident occurred at the Vieux-Fort Fisheries Complex sometime after 4 pm, when a man identified as Delon was shot dead at the canteen in the complex.
